How to conjugate acompañado in Indicative Conditional Perfect

El Condicional Perfecto - used to talk about something that would have happened in the past but didn't

Indicative Conditional Perfect Conjugations

PronounConjugation
Yo
habría acompañado
habrías acompañado
Él / Ella / Usted
habría acompañado
Nosotros / Nosotras
habríamos acompañado
Vosotros / Vosotras
habríais acompañado
Ellos / Ellas / Ustedes
habrían acompañado

Examples of acompañado in Indicative Conditional Perfect

Yo
Yo habría acompañado a mi amigo.
I would have accompanied my friend.
Tú habrías acompañado a tu hermana.
You would have accompanied your sister.
Él / Ella / Usted
Él habría acompañado a su madre.
He would have accompanied his mother.
Nosotros / Nosotras
Nosotros habríamos acompañado al equipo.
We would have accompanied the team.
Vosotros / Vosotras
Vosotros habríais acompañado a los invitados.
You all would have accompanied the guests.
Ellos / Ellas / Ustedes
Ellos habrían acompañado a los turistas.
They would have accompanied the tourists.
